Conclusion
Shimano 21 Sahara FJ C3000HGFJX clearly outshines Shimano Cardiff 401A, offering significantly better performance in maximum drag (9kg / 19,84lbs) and line retrieve per crank (91 centimeter / 35.83 inch). While Shimano Cardiff 401A may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ano 21 Sahara FJ C3000HGFJX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
